An overview of insurance
When applying for an insurance policy, one of the first things insurance policy providers will do is make you take a physical examination. This examination will determine how risky a client you are: people who drink, smoke, and get no exercise are more at risk than those who do not. Other factors such as occupation may also be a factor. You may live a healthy lifestyle, but if you have a particularly hazardous occupation like firefighting or police work, then you are also inclined to be a health risk. All these factors determine the amount policy providers will ask you to pay on a regular basis. This is called the premium. This amount will keep your account active with the policy provider, making you eligible to receive all the benefits they offer.
Benefits of health insurance
One of the biggest benefits of having a health insurance policy is reimbursement of the cost of hospitalization. In exchange for paying your regular premium, policy providers will pay for a portion of your hospitalization cost, usually after you pay your deductible. This deductible is the initial amount you have to pay after which the policy provider will shoulder the cost of the rest. For example, if you are confined for three weeks and the deductible on your policy is five days, then your policy will cover the sixteen days of your stay in the hospital after you pay for the first five. In general, the higher your premium, the lower your deductible. For instance, a single policy provider may offer you two different policies: the first requiring you to pay, say, $10 a month in premiums, with a deductible of ten days on your hospital bill, and the second requiring you to pay a premium of, say, $30 with a deductible of two days. It is up to you to decide which one will fit your budget better. If you foresee having to be hospitalized for a long period of time, then perhaps the second option will be better for you. On the other hand, if you think you live a generally healthy lifestyle and not really at risk of getting hospitalized, then the first option would be more beneficial.
Some other benefits most policy providers offer include doctor's visit and medication subsidies, coverage for additional family members, and home care assistance. Talk to the insurance agents about these details for more information.
